シューティングゲームの敵機攻撃弾発射アルゴリズムに関する考察  [in Japanese] Study of Shooting Control Algorithm for an Enemy Character in Computer Shooting Games  [in Japanese]

    • 川野 洋 Kawano Hiroshi
    • 日本電信電話株式会社:NTTコミュニケーション科学基礎研究所 NTT Corporation:NTT Communication Science Laboratories

Abstract

本研究では、コンピュータシューティングゲームの難易度の指標について、探索手法の観点から考察し、異なるシューティングゲーム間での難易度の比較を可能とする難易度指標を提案する。また、敵機の攻撃弾の発射速度決定の手法について考察し、将来の自機の移動を予測するための探索手法を攻撃弾発射速度決定の過程に導入することで、従来手法に比べて同じ数の攻撃弾で自機破壊確率を大幅に向上させることが可能であることを示す。提案手法は、攻撃弾発射時点から未来の各時間ステップにおいて、自機がゲーム画面内の各位置に存在する確率を評価するものであり、その計算にかかる時間は、従来の探索計算法に比べて大幅に短縮されるこれにより、提案手法は、シューティングゲームの要求する実時間性を満たすことが出来る。提案手法の有効性は、筆者が開発したシューティングゲームを用いた実験により検証される。

In this paper, an indicator of "difficulty" of computer shooting games is defined from the view point of artificial intelligence research. The defined indicator is described by the searching theory. This paper also proposes an algorithm for deciding the velocity of attacking bullets launched by the enemy character in shooting games. The algorithm is an application of searching technique, and it can be used in real time by adopting the efficient calculation method based on the prediction of existing probability of the player's character at each time step and position in the future. The destruction rate of the player's character can be increased by the proposed method. The performance of the algorithm is examined by the experiment using an actual shooting game program developed by the author.

Journal

情報処理学会研究報告. GI, [ゲーム情報学]   [List of Volumes]

情報処理学会研究報告. GI, [ゲーム情報学] 2006(70), 61-68, 2006-06-30  [Table of Contents]

Information Processing Society of Japan (IPSJ)

References:  3

You must have a user ID to see the references.If you already have a user ID, please click "Login" to access the info.New users can click "Sign Up" to register for an user ID.

Cited by:  1

You must have a user ID to see the cited references.If you already have a user ID, please click "Login" to access the info.New users can click "Sign Up" to register for an user ID.

Preview

Preview

Codes

  • NII Article ID (NAID) :
    110004821699
  • NII NACSIS-CAT ID (NCID) :
    AA11362144
  • Text Lang :
    JPN
  • Article Type :
    Journal Article
  • ISSN :
    09196072
  • NDL Article ID :
    7971378
  • NDL Source Classification :
    ZM13(科学技術--科学技術一般--データ処理・計算機)
  • NDL Call No. :
    Z14-1121
  • Databases :
    CJP  CJPref  NDL  NII-ELS 

Export